What Can an Auto Locksmith Do For You?

Auto locksmiths have a wealth of experience in helping people get into their vehicle after they've lost keys or locked them. They make use of a variety of tools to open the car and include the traditional slim jim.

Lexus.jpgThey can also replace the ignition switch, and also help extract a broken key from the lock. They can also reprogram and rekey newer car keys, including those attached to fobs.

Replacing the Ignition Switch

Many auto locksmith services can assist with a variety of different problems, from getting locked out of your vehicle to changing the ignition switch. You can get an alternative key if you have lost yours. The ignition switch is situated in the steering wheel and provides energy to other components of the vehicle. If the switch is damaged, it may not be able to begin the vehicle or perform other functions. A professional locksmith can help you identify the issue and then fix it swiftly.

The ignition cylinder, just like any metal component, can be damaged by heavy use. The ignition cylinder is turned thousands of time over the lifetime of the vehicle, and this could cause it to wear over time. It can also be damaged by things like heavy chains for keys which cause friction in the ignition. These problems can cause the tumblers inside of the cylinder lock mechanism to shift, making it hard or impossible to turn the key of your car. A professional locksmith can replace your old ignition cylinder with a brand new one that will allow you to start your car again without any hassle.

The most frequent indication of a problem with your ignition cylinder is when your car stops operating or not turning off. Another typical sign is a jarring sound or a grinding sound when you turn your key. Both of these signs indicate that the cylinder lock is beginning to wear out and should be replaced. A professional locksmith can replace it for you quickly and affordably. You can also obtain an alternative car key from them, saving you the expensive markups that car dealerships charge for this service.

The ignition cylinder is a small piece of metal that locks the key to the ignition switch, which powers your entire car. It's a specialized piece of equipment that can be difficult to repair or replace without the right tools and knowledge. A professional locksmith will be able to access the ignition cylinder and can replace it without damaging the rest of your car's hardware. They can also make sure that the new ignition cylinder is exactly the same as the original, so it will work with your existing keys and security systems.

Replacing the Fob

A lot of cars use fobs to start the car and gain access. Locksmiths can repair your fob or give you another one if you've lost it or it's broken. They can also reprogram an existing key. This is a great option for those who lose their keys frequently or want an extra set.

These keys are compatible with vehicles with transponder keys, including keys from 1990 or earlier. The keys contain a part that is sent to the car's computer, which is how much does an auto locksmith cost Uk they start the engine. If you have proof of ownership like the VIN or registration number, a professional auto locksmith can program a new key fob using the code stored on the manufacturer's database.

The locksmith must connect to the computer system of the car via the onboard diagnostics port, which is usually located beneath the steering column. They then can enter the programming mode to add or alter the code on the key fob and remove the old fob from the car's system. This is a quicker option than calling your dealer, which will likely take longer and might require you to visit their showroom.

Making New Keys

An auto locksmith can cut you a new key on the on the spot. They can cut keys fob, a smart-key, or a traditional key.

They'll also be able to access your glove box or trunk to replace any damaged locks. They'll be able to accomplish this immediately, as they're fully equipped with the necessary tools and technology. This is among the most popular services that automotive locksmiths offer.

When it comes to making the new car key locksmiths need to have some details regarding your vehicle. The year of your car, for example will determine the kind of key you require. The cost of the new car key will be affected by this.

Some of the other services that an automotive locksmith could provide include rekeying doors. This will stop anyone from opening your doors if your keys have been stolen. They can also make you a spare key that will work in case the original one is lost.

Another service that is commonly performed is repairing or replacing the ignition switch. It may not be an easy task since it could require disassembling components of your vehicle. A professional locksmith can complete this safely and efficiently.

In certain situations the car key could be damaged in the lock or ignition. This can be frustrating, especially in an emergency. A locksmith for automotive repair can solve this issue employing a special tool to take out the broken key from the lock. They'll either replace it or program a replacement fob for you.

It is likely that you will need to provide the locksmith with your car registration and proof of ownership when you get the new key. This is to verify that they're making the key for the correct vehicle. However, it's not uncommon for some dealerships to permit the purchase of an additional key without the title in your possession in the event that you have a picture identification and your registration.
